Pouille to face Verdasco in Bucharest final

Bucharest - French hope Lucas Pouille reached an ATP top-level tour final for the first time in his career thanks to a 7-6 (7/4), 6-3 win over Federico Delbonis of Argentina in Bucharest on Saturday.

The 22-year-old, ranked 72nd in the world, reached the round of 16 at Monte Carlo last week as he opened his claycourt season leading up to the French Open, which starts in Paris in late May.

In the final in Bucharest he will meet Fernando Verdasco, who defeated fellow Spaniard Guillermo Garcia-Lopez 6-3, 3-6, 6-2 in the other semi.

A former top-10 player, Verdasco has fallen on harder times of late and has dropped to 86th place in the world rankings.

He has won six ATP tour titles during his career, four of them coming on clay. His last tournament win came two years ago in Houston, Texas.
